Position Overview
We are seeking a highly skilled Engineer III to support engineering, modernization, and sustainment of shipboard machinery and control systems across the U.S. Navy amphibious fleet. The engineer in this role will focus on supporting propulsion support systems, auxiliary machinery, and integrated control systems critical to shipboard power, propulsion support, and operational readiness. Candidates should bring strong experience in shipboard machinery systems design, steam and auxiliary systems operation and maintenance, and technical documentation development in accordance with Navy standards.

Key Responsibilities
Provide engineering and technical support for shipboard propulsion support systems, steam system auxiliary equipment, and hull, mechanical, and deck machinery onboard amphibious platforms.
Lead and support system assessments, testing, troubleshooting, and performance validation during maintenance availabilities or modernization efforts.
Develop, review, and revise technical documentation, including system manuals, maintenance procedures, test programs, and engineering change documentation.
Apply working knowledge of Navy maintenance and configuration systems to establish, track, and update equipment maintenance requirements and life-cycle documentation.
Support engineering projects involving the repair, overhaul, installation, or alteration of shipboard machinery and control systems.
Coordinate with NAVSEA, NSWCPD, fleet personnel, shipyards, and OEMs to ensure engineering solutions meet technical requirements and ship readiness objectives.
Ensure compliance with Navy technical standards, fleet guidelines, and shipboard safety procedures.
